A new, younger, Mischa-like character is to appear as Marissa’s little sister on The O.C.

Willa Holland has been cast in the role of “Kaitlin Cooper,” Marissa’s sister, on THE O.C. Holland begins production this week and will appear in a multi-episode arc starting in early 2006. THE O.C. airs Thursdays (8:00-9:00 PM ET/PT) on FOX.

Holland’s character “Kaitlin Cooper,” age 14, has returned to the O.C. during her winter break from an exclusive Montecito boarding school, bringing a lot of attitude and a few secrets of her own. Much more in the mold of her mother Julie Cooper than her sister Marissa, Kaitlin will wreak havoc, turn heads and introduce a darker, edgier element to the sun-drenched O.C.

“Willa is a real presence and a wonderful actress,” says THE O.C. creator and executive producer Josh Schwartz. “She can be sweet as a little girl, but also dangerous and much more self-possessed than her age would suggest. She seems like Mischa Barton’s little sister and looks it, too. She’s a real original, with the same sophisticated allure that Mischa possesses. She’s going to break a lot of hearts.”

Holland, age 14, can be seen modeling in campaigns for Guess, Gap, Abercrombie & Fitch and Ralph Lauren. She has been a guest star on “The Comeback” and appeared in the FOX pilot for “The Inside.” Holland grew up in London and Los Angeles and is the stepdaughter of director Brian De Palma. She currently lives with her family in Los Angeles.
